免费试用

跨平台小程序在线开发工具,用做网页的技术做小程序,兼容微信、支付宝、抖音、快手、百度等主流小程序平台!

pp小程序开发

PP小程序是一款基于Web技术和小程序技术的轻应用开发平台,具有轻便、快速、易用、面向业务等特点,为开发者提供了丰富的组件、API和模板,开发者可以利用这些开发工具创建和管理小程序,并在PP小程序市场上进行发布和推广。下面将会介绍PP小程序的原理和详细介绍。

一、PP小程序的原理

PP小程序的核心原理就是使用Web技术来构建小程序。使用Web技术进行小程序开发的好处是灵活性高、开发成本低、开发效率高、跨平台支持好等等。在PP小程序中,使用的是一种类似于Vue的MVVM框架——PPMVC(PP Mini Program Virtual Controller)框架。

PPMVC框架将小程序分为了视图层、逻辑层和数据层三个部分。视图层是小程序的界面,通过HTML、CSS、JavaScript来渲染并呈现给用户。逻辑层是小程序的控制中心,通过JS来实现对页面的控制逻辑。数据层是小程序的数据存储和交互中心,通过JavaScript来实现对数据的呈现和交互。这三个部分十分相互独立,开发者可以灵活地组合使用。

二、PP小程序的详细介绍

1.开发者工具

PP小程序提供了非常友好的开发者工具,方便开发者进行小程序的开发和调试。开发者在用PP小程序开发小程序时,可以很方便地在开发者工具中进行调试、打包和发布等操作。开发者可以在开发者工具中实时查看小程序的运行情况和代码调试过程,并可以方便地测试和调整小程序的各项功能和界面设计。

2.组件和API

PP小程序提供了非常丰富多彩的组件和API,开发者可以根据自己的需求进行组件的选择和API的使用。组件包含了文本、图标、图片、按钮、表单、列表、轮播图、卡片等,可以通过组合、嵌套实现更复杂的功能。API包含了数据、网络、媒体、设备、地理、界面等,可用于实现更多功能和功能优化。

3.定制化

PP小程序支持开发者进行小程序的二次开发,实现定制化的需求。开发者可以通过编程来实现自己的小程序设计和开发需求,可以灵活地实现自己想要的功能和界面。同时,PP小程序也提供了一些模板和插件,可以方便地实现小程序的快速搭建和开发。

4.发布与推广

PP小程序提供了非常便捷的小程序发布和推广功能。开发者可以通过简单的操作将小程序打包成二维码或者发布到小程序市场上。在小程序市场上,开发者可以随时了解自己小程序的流量、下载情况和用户评价等,可以根据情况对小程序进行优化和改善。

总结

PP小程序是一款非常棒的小程序开发平台,采用了Web技术和小程序技术相结合的方式,创建了一款轻便、快速、易用、面向业务的小程序开发平台。通过PP小程序,开发者可以方便、快速、有序地创建并管理自己的小程序,并实现小程序的发布和推广。PP小程序不仅提供了丰富的组件、API和模板,同时也支持小程序的二次开发和扩展,帮助开发者更好地实现自己的开发需求和想法。


相关知识:
百度的小程序怎么开发客户服务呢
百度的小程序是一种基于百度智能云的轻应用程序,在手机上可以独立运行,不需要安装,具有快速加载和易用的特点。小程序提供了丰富的功能和接口,使开发者能够创建各种类型的应用程序,包括客户服务。在本文中,我将详细介绍百度小程序开发客户服务的原理。要开发客户服务的小
2023-08-23
安徽常规小程序开发
小程序,是一种轻量级的应用,可以不需要下载而直接在微信或其他平台中使用,无需占用手机存储空间,大大提升了用户体验。安徽常规小程序开发主要分为以下几个步骤:1. 需求分析和设计在开发小程序之前,首先需要进行需求分析和设计。根据用户的需求和功能要求,确定小程序
2023-08-09
uniapp开发小程序录音功能
Uniapp是一款基于Vue.js框架的跨平台开发工具,开发者可以通过Uniapp一套代码实现多端的应用开发。在Uniapp中,对于开发小程序的录音功能,可以通过uni-recorder插件来实现,该插件是一款基于微信小程序API封装而成的uniapp插件
2023-08-09
taro小程序开发框架
Taro是一款基于React语法的,用于开发小程序、H5、React Native等多端应用的开源框架。它的设计目标是能够让开发者使用类React的语法来开发各种不同的应用,同时还可以兼容各大主流小程序平台。Taro的核心架构主要采用了组件化、脚手架、代码
2023-08-09
ktv怎么开发小程序赚钱
KTV是年轻人最常光顾的娱乐场所之一,该行业在数字化时代内也逐渐普及起来。KTV小程序的诞生也推动了KTV行业的快速发展。通过开发KTV小程序,店家可以提供更进一步沟通和交互的渠道,同时也可以减轻工作人员的工作压力,提高客户满意度,还能方便客户在家就选择好
2023-08-09
e代驾小程序开发介绍
随着科技的进步和手机的普及,出行方式也在发生着变化。传统的打车方式已经不再是唯一的选择,网约车、共享单车、自驾出行等新兴出行方式逐渐兴起。在这些新兴的出行方式中,代驾服务也逐渐成为了人们的重要选择之一。e代驾小程序就是为了更好地提供代驾服务而开发的一款应用
2023-08-09
b2b小程序开发公司
B2B小程序是一种基于微信平台的移动应用,主要服务对象是企业之间的商业合作或交易。B2B小程序的开发公司主要提供B2B小程序的定制开发、设计、上线等服务,为企业提供一个专属的B2B电子商务平台。B2B小程序的原理:B2B小程序主要面向企业,不同于B2C电商
2023-08-09
go开发项目打exe
在本教程中,我们将讨论如何使用Go语言(Golang)开发项目并将其编译成可执行文件(.exe)。Go是谷歌开发的一种编程语言,用于构建高性能的系统软件,特别适合网络编程和并发编程。## 配置Go开发环境首先确定已经正确安装Go开发环境。如果还没有安装,请
2023-05-26
中文版小程序开发工具网站下载
小程序是一种低门槛的应用程序,它允许企业、个人快速开发轻应用,提供了强大的数据展示、在线交互、场景化营销和客户管理等功能。为了方便广大开发者开发小程序,微信官方提供了小程序开发工具,中文版开发工具可以为开发者创造更好的开发环境,提高开发效率。中文版小程序开
2023-05-26
微信小程序开发工具远程调试
微信小程序开发工具远程调试是一种便捷的调试方式,可以帮助开发者在调试时避免因局限于本地调试环境而带来的各种限制。下面将详细介绍微信小程序开发工具远程调试的原理和步骤。一、什么是微信小程序开发工具远程调试微信小程序开发工具远程调试是指在移动设备上运行小程序时
2023-05-26
全球首款小程序可视化开发工具
小程序已成为移动互联网发展的新趋势,越来越多的企业将其业务移植到小程序上。那么如何快速、高效地开发一款小程序呢?全球首款小程序可视化开发工具应运而生。什么是小程序可视化开发工具?小程序可视化开发工具是一款完全基于图形化界面的开发工具,可以让用户不需要编写代
2023-05-26
安徽婚纱摄影小程序开发工具大全下载
随着时代的发展,越来越多的人喜欢在结婚之前留下美好的回忆,婚纱摄影成为了越来越多新人的选择。安徽也不例外,婚纱摄影在安徽有着广阔的市场需求。为了满足市场的需求,开发一款安徽婚纱摄影小程序成为了当下的热门话题。安徽婚纱摄影小程序是一款基于微信小程序平台进行开
2023-05-22